In the first half of this two-part episode, Australian Orthopaedic Association Clinical Director Dr Chris Vertullo is joined by fellow researcher and knee surgeon Dr Sam MacDessi.
The pair unpack the origins and purpose of the AOA Clinical Studies Unit, from its beginnings with the landmark CRYSTAL trial, through to current national studies targeting infection prevention, pain management, ACL injury, and device innovation.
